How important is block foundation waterproofing in preventing water damage and maintaining the structural integrity of a building?

Block foundation waterproofing is crucial in preventing water damage and preserving the structural integrity of a building. Without proper waterproofing, water can seep into the foundation, leading to issues such as mold growth, deterioration of materials, and potential structural damage. Waterproofing helps to protect the foundation from water infiltration, ensuring the longevity and stability of the building.

Will a high water table affect foundations?

Yes, a high water table can significantly affect foundations. It increases the risk of soil saturation, which can lead to soil instability and potential settling or shifting of the foundation. Additionally, hydrostatic pressure may cause water to seep into basements or crawl spaces, leading to moisture problems and structural damage. Proper drainage and foundation design are essential in areas with a high water table to mitigate these risks.
